Combined method for extracting piperazine
A combined, piperazine technology, applied in the field of combined extraction of piperazine, can solve the problems of light yellow color of piperazine, high energy consumption, many by-products, etc.

Embodiment 1
[0009] Inject the piperazine reaction liquid into the distillation tower, open the steam generator at the bottom of the tower, send water vapor with a temperature of 200-250°C from the bottom of the tower into the distillation tower, and send the piperazine reaction liquid into the distillation tower from the liquid inlet at the top of the tower Inside, the water vapor at the bottom of the tower heats the mixed liquid at the top of the tower, the temperature at the top of the tower is 140-155°C, the reflux ratio of the distillation tower is 2, the steam condensate is collected in the top reflux device, and the condensate is pumped into the supercritical Extraction tower, the extraction agent is glycerol, the operating pressure is 12-25MPa, the extraction temperature is 147-149°C, and the fraction piperazine is extracted to obtain the piperazine product; the piperazine reaction liquid is obtained by ethylenediamine and ammonia Reaction solution obtained by preparing piperazine. ...
